From best to worst

R9 Fury(x) Can be really cheap sometimes, if PSU can handle it it's a great buy

GTX 980

RX 570/470, GTX 970 or R9 290x (used)

GTX 780 (used)

GTX 770 (used) or GTX 1050 ti

GTX 1050

RX 460/560

GTX 680 (used)

RXX 550
